SUBJECT:

RESOURCE MANAGEMENT AGENCY - H. MAVROGENES

Conduct a public hearing to consider the Planning Commission recommendation and the adoption of an ordinance to amend the zoning map for Assessor's Parcel 020-280-054, a four-acre parcel located one-quarter-mile west of the Southside Rd.–Enterprise Rd. intersection, near Hollister, unincorporated San Benito County, from Agricultural Productive (AP) to Single-family Residential (R1).

BACKGROUND/SUMMARY:

On August 21, 2019, the County Planning Commission adopted PC Resolution 2019-17 to approve Tentative Subdivision Map (TSM) 16-97, an 11-lot subdivision including 10 residential lots and one additional lot for public utility purposes.  A condition of this map approval was the rezoning of the four-acre parcel from Agricultural Productive (AP) to Single-family Residential (R1).  A draft ordinance, which includes a finding of consistency with the County General Plan, is attached that would enact this rezoning.

The subject property, just west of Southside Road–Enterprise Road intersection, is adjacent to an existing area of R1 zoning, now actively under construction for the 200-lot Sunnyside Estates subdivision (TSM 14-91).  TSM 16-97 as approved by the Planning Commission would function as an extension of Sunnyside Estates, with the currently constructed Mojave Way and Fulton Way to continue onto the TSM 16-97 site and 10 residential lots similar to those of Sunnyside Estates to be located along these two streets.

STAFF RECOMMENDATION:

1) Review the attached materials, hold a public hearing, and hear any proponents and opponents of the proposed project. 

2) Make a motion to: Accept the introduction, waive first reading and adopt the attached ordinance, which includes findings regarding adherence to the  California Environmental Quality Act (CEQA) and consistency with the County General Plan, to enact the Single-family Residential (R1) zoning on the subject property as recommended by Planning Commission Resolution 2019-17.

BOARD ACTION RESULTS:

Approved Ordinance No. 997 per staff recommendation (3/2 vote, Supervisor De La Cruz and Hernandez voted no)
